## Account Recovery — Planner Regression Rollback

Plugin folks: if the Corvette planner regression locked your publisher account mid-rollback, don't panic. Hit the recovery console, pick "planner incident," and confirm your plugin slug. The console then asks for the incident recovery passphrase, which is:

vault phrase of yaguf-hahaf = druath-holix

Ticket: Config drift — Remindery appointment job

The Remindery reminder job in prod no longer matches what's in the deploy repo. Send window and retry counts were hand-edited on the host sometime last week, so patients got duplicate texts on Tuesday. Do not redeploy until we reconcile. For reference, what the host is actually running right now is the following.

config for yahof-tajop:
zorath:
  pin: 7493
  metrics_host: metrics.zorath.tolvaqsys.internal
  tenant: praiel
  seal: seal_fd9cd4f1

### Escalation

If the TideScope widget shows stale predictions for more than 30 minutes, first check the Moonharbor ingestion job status page. A stuck job can usually be restarted from the Opsdeck console; document the restart in the incident channel. If predictions remain stale after one restart, or if multiple coastal regions are affected, escalate to the Marine Data team — they own the upstream harmonic model. Do not attempt a second restart yourself. Escalations go to the address below.

escalation mailbox, kaweg-kahif: druwyn.sordor@nelvroworks.corp